Quick Assessment

This early reader book introduces young children to the fascinating process of how peanut butter is made and delivered to their homes. Designed for ages 5-8, it combines simple text with engaging visuals to enhance understanding of food origins. The content is gentle, educational, and suitable for early literacy development.
